Lots of us have kids obsessed with LOL's and us balking at the price. A not perfect but much better option is Baby Secrets. They are blind packs, that have an LOL sized baby inside a little bath tub. Their nappy changes colour pink or blue 🙄, in water. They are cuter than LOL's. No fish net stockings or bling. Here is the good bit. They cost £3 full price. Currently on offer in Asda for £1.50. You can get triple packs with a highchair/rocking horse/pram/rocking bassinet for about £10. My dd loves them, but they don't generate quite as much hype as LOL's on YouTube yet. If you do let your children watch LOL videos on YouTube, try searching for Baby Secrets instead and encourage them. If we all do this we can save a fortune and stop MGA laughing to the bank. They make great stocking fillers, and an affordable occasional treat.
